SpeshFest

In 2005, 9 families who had met through Special Kids in the UK camped for a weekend. From this original camp the annual ‘Speshfest’ – affectionately nicknamed by some of our children – was born.

Every summer, Special Kids in the UK hold a family fun day and many families choose to camp either side of it. The camp has been held in Derby and Nottingham but for the last five years it has been held at Lower Lacon Caravan Park in Wem, Shropshire. Lower Lacon is lovely park with a shop, bar, clean and well looked after facilities, a heated pool and lots to do nearby. Special Kids in the UK have exclusive use of a field, with large pitches and electric hook ups and subsidise the cost of camping.

Every year, our camp has grown. Up to 200 people, on a dedicated field, spend a week getting to know other families – all of whom have a child or children with additional needs. Communal breakfasts and dinners, a tea tent open 24 hours with tea/coffee on tap, someone to chat to who understands life with a disabled child, while siblings and children play – differences accepted and ignored. Some families choose to go off site to visit local attractions, others choose to remain on site enjoying the company. Evenings are spent chatting over fire pits, while children are either tucked up in bed or playing nearby.

The family fun day, usually held on a Saturday in August, is a chance to relax with other families, with bouncy castles and a BBQ, with visits from the local fire brigade and entertainers and a marquee with arts and crafts inside in case of poor weather.

The festivities continue into the evening, with a fun fancy dress party and a disco

Now in its 4th year, Special Kids Annual Summer Camp also plays host to the Speshfest Olympics! A wacky races for all! Categories include – under 5’s, 5-10, 11-15, women, men, power chairs, self propelled, wobbly walkers and the most competitive and thrilling race – find a young fast person to whizz our more limited young people up the track by pushing their chair.   It’s a day to enjoy and to encourage fun, no matter what your limitations are
